In the Bash shell script, $$ is a special variable that represents the process ID (PID) of the current shell. This means that $$ expands to the PID of the Bash process that is currently executing the script. WebFor your use case, in any shell with arrays (all ksh variants, bash ≥2.0, zsh), you can assign to an array variable and take the element you wish. Beware that ksh and bash arrays start numbering at 0, but zsh starts at 1 unless you issue setopt ksh_arrays or emulate ksh . dr lee advent health

Variables are more useful when you have repeated values you would like to use in script multiple times. Instead of writing same values multiple times in shell script we can assign one variable value and call same variable in script multiple times.
